The subcontinent of India lies in South
Asia, between Pakistan, China and Nepal. To the north it is
bordered by the world's highest mountain chain, where foothill
valleys cover the northernmost of the country's 28 states.
Further south, plateaus, tropical rain forests and sandy deserts
are bordered by palm fringed beaches. Side by side with the country's
staggering topographical variations is its cultural diversity,
the result of the coexistence of a number of religions as well
as local tradition.
